The vishdel comma is an 11-limit unnoticeable comma with a ratio of 5632/5625, a monzo of [9 -2 -4 0 1, and a size of 2.1531 cents. It is the amount that the eleventh harmonic overshoots two perfect fifths, four major thirds, and an octave combined. It is tempered out in 11-limit extensions of temperaments such as vishnu, grendel, quasiorwell, hemithirds, and decoid.

Temperament

Tempering this comma out gives the rank-4 vishdel temperament. Below however, is a rank-3 subgroup temperament since the vishdel comma doesn't have any sevens in it.

118 & 65 & 152

Subgroup: 2.3.5.11

Comma list: 5632/5625

Mapping: [1 0 0 -9], 0 1 0 2], 0 0 1 4]]

POTE generators: ~3/2 = 702.1744, ~5/4 = 386.7968

Optimal ET sequence31, 34, 53, 65, 87, 118, 152, 183, 217, 270
